Skip to content

Machine Learning Engineer

212k – 272kSan Francisco, CASeattle, WANew York, NYHybrid1+ YOE
Summary

Advance Plaid’s foundation models by developing novel architectures, pretraining objectives, and fine-tuning strategies. Work across the full ML stack from data engineering to production serving and monitoring.

About the role

Responsibilities

  • Building a foundation model on one of the world’s richest financial datasets
  • Doing research that ships: moving from experimentation and prototypes to production systems serving real customers
  • Working across the full ML stack, from pretraining objectives and architectures to serving infrastructure and monitoring
  • Collaborating with a high-caliber team and seeing your work amplify the capabilities of multiple product teams
  • Helping hundreds of millions of consumers achieve greater financial freedom through data-driven products

Requirements

  • MS or PhD in ML/AI/CS/Stats/Applied Math (or closely related). PhD preferred but not required — candidates with equivalent industry research and production experience will be considered
  • 1-3 years of industry experience building and deploying ML models, with evidence of both research depth and production delivery
  • Strong applied ML research skills with production delivery experience
  • Depth in Transformers/LLMs, representation learning, or large-scale model training
  • Distributed training experience and strong Python + software engineering fundamentals

Nice-to-Haves

  • Fintech / financial data domain experience
  • Demonstrated ability to ship models to production (not just prototype)
  • External publications or open-source contributions

Benefits

  • Additional compensation in the form of equity and/or commission
  • Comprehensive benefit plan, including medical, dental, vision, and 401(k)
Skills
PythonTransformersLLMsRepresentation LearningDistributed TrainingMachine LearningModel TrainingModel ServingFine-tuningEvaluation Frameworks
Similar roles at this salary range
All ML Engineering jobs →
Ironclad

Senior Software Engineer, AI

Lead design and delivery of high-priority AI initiatives across multiple codebases. Build and ship AI-powered features with strong backend fundamentals and product sense.

180k – 220kSan Francisco, CAML EngineeringHybrid5+ YOEReactEvals
Plaid

Machine Learning Engineer - Embedded Insights

Drive ML initiatives from concept to production on the Embedded Insights team. Identify opportunities, build and deploy models using Plaid's financial datasets, and partner with product teams to deliver scalable customer-facing intelligence products.

212k – 272kSan Francisco, CA +2ML EngineeringHybrid5+ YOESQLMLOps
Airbnb

Senior Machine Learning Engineer

Build and deploy cutting-edge Agentic AI and LLM systems to transform Airbnb's customer service experience, including Chat and Voice AI assistants. Requires 6+ years experience with production ML/AI systems at scale.

196k – 227kUnited StatesML EngineeringRemote6+ YOELLMSFT
Decagon

Staff Software Engineer, Agents

Build and own end-to-end AI agents for enterprise customers, integrating latest text/voice models and iterating based on real-world usage. Requires 8+ years of software engineering experience with Python and TypeScript.

200k – 400kSan Francisco, CAML EngineeringOn-site8+ YOEPythonAI Agents
Sesame

ML Engineer

Research Engineer building and deploying production voice and multimodal ML models. Requires expert PyTorch, large-scale model training experience, and shipping user-facing ML systems.

190k – 320kSan Francisco, CA +2ML EngineeringOn-site5+ YOEPythonPyTorch